About The Artwork

One in a series of abstract, symmetrically reflecting images evolved from misty riparian landscapes in the Hudson Valley. 1 of 10 in a limited edition of very high resolution images printed on aluminum ready to hang.

Alex Baker began his career as an actor, set and lighting designer, technical director, and theatrical stage manager. He worked on dozens of productions in regional theaters, on Broadway and off-Broadway, in films and television, and on industrial shows for major corporations. In the 1980s tech boom, Alex transferred his technical skills to Information Technology, consulting in software development, computer network design and project management. Alex’s photography began with images of his own stage designs, portraiture and portfolios for actors and models, as well as performance photography for the theater, dance, and musicians. Alex’s work evolved to include landscape, architectural, travel and street photography. His current body of work is primarily fine art images derived from natural landscapes.
